wgengine: flush DNS cache after major link change.
Windows has a public dns.Flush used in router_windows.go. However that won't work for platforms like Linux, where we need a different flush mechanism for resolved versus other implementations. We're instead adding a FlushCaches method to the dns Manager, which can be made to work on all platforms as needed.
